Universal Pictures Appoints Kalle Friz as Germany Chief
In a significant move that underscores Universal Pictures’ commitment to strengthening its presence in the European market, Kalle Friz has been appointed as the new Chief of Universal Pictures Germany. This strategic decision comes at a time when the film industry is navigating the complexities of a post-pandemic landscape, grappling with shifting audience preferences and increasing competition from streaming platforms. Friz’s appointment signifies not only a new chapter for Universal Pictures in Germany but also a broader strategy aimed at fostering deeper connections with European audiences.
Background and Experience
Kalle Friz brings over 20 years of experience in the film and entertainment industry to his new role. Prior to his appointment, Friz held key positions at various renowned production and distribution companies. Most recently, he served as the managing director at a leading Germany-based film distributor, where he was instrumental in launching multiple blockbuster films and developing innovative marketing strategies that resonated with local audiences.
Friz’s extensive background in both production and distribution equips him with a unique understanding of the challenges and opportunities that exist in the film market today. He has demonstrated a remarkable ability to adapt to rapid changes in consumer behavior, partly driven by technological advancements and the rise of on-demand content. These insights will be crucial as Universal Pictures seeks to reposition itself in a dynamic market.
Strategic Vision for Universal Pictures Germany
Upon his appointment, Friz articulated a clear and ambitious vision for Universal Pictures Germany. He aims to bolster the company’s film slate with productions that capture the diverse tastes of German audiences, while simultaneously pushing for originality in storytelling. Friz is focused on enhancing collaborations with regional filmmakers and storytellers, ensuring that Universal’s offerings resonate on both a national and international level.
One of Friz’s primary objectives is to increase local productions. By tapping into Germany’s rich pool of talent, he believes Universal Pictures can produce films that not only succeed in Germany but also appeal to the global market. This approach aligns with the growing trend of "glocalization," wherein local stories are crafted to maintain a global appeal. For example, films like "Toni Erdmann" proved that German cinema has the capacity to connect universally, and Friz aims to replicate this success with future projects.
